行业资讯

虚拟主机里的文件打不开,云服务器故障排查指南全攻略

2025-10-25 17:07:29 行业资讯 浏览:1次


嘿,小伙伴们,遇到虚拟主机里的文件打不开的烦恼是不是让人抓狂?别慌,这不只是你一个人在战斗!许多站长和开发者都曾被这种“神秘失踪”的文件折磨过。今天咱们就来聊聊那些云服务器上的“死活不开”背后的原因,以及怎么用干货逐一击破,让你的文件重新变得生龙活虎!顺便提醒一句:玩游戏想要赚零花钱就上七评赏金榜,网站地址:bbs.77.ink,有趣又实用,不能错过!

第一步,咱们得确认问题的根源到底出在哪儿。云服务器上文件打不开,大概率有几种原因:权限问题、路径错误、文件损坏、软件不兼容,或者是服务器配置出了岔子。要像侦探一样,把每个线索都一一厘清。别着急,下面咱们逐个过筛子。

先说权限问题。这就像你拿着钥匙想着开门,但门锁被搞错了:权限不够!在云服务器上,权限问题最常见。比如,你用的FTP工具上传或下载文件,权限设置不合理,文件就像“躺尸状态”摆着,几乎打不开。你可以用命令行(比如SSH)登录服务器,执行`ls -l`命令,看一下文件的权限设置。比如:`-rw-r--r--`代表谁能读写,谁能只读。如果文件权限太封闭(比如没有读取权限),就需要用`chmod`命令调整,比如:`chmod 644 filename`,让文件变得“萌萌哒”,让访问变得轻松简单。

虚拟主机里文件打不开

接下来,路径可能就是那个“迷之地点”。你可能怀疑:我明明在正确的目录,文件却“神隐”了。这个时候要确保路径的正确性。尤其在使用相对路径或者软链(symbolic link)的时候,容易出现“路径迷失”。用`pwd`确认你目前在的目录,用`ls`看一看文件是不是在那儿。别忘了,有些云平台还会自动挂载网络存储或云盘,路径变成了“走丢”的潜在原因之一。检查路径,确认挂载点是否正常,尤其是在涉及多云存储集成的场景中。

文件损坏或者格式不兼容,这是另一个让人心碎的因素。当文件在上传过程中出现中断,或者存储介质出现错误,文件就有可能变成“僵尸文件”。尝试用不同的软件打开,或者看看文件的大小和原始值是否一致。比如,上传完成后,特别是大文件,要确认文件的完整性。可以用md5值对比,确保没有“变异”。如果确实损坏,或许可以从备份中救场,或者考虑用某些修复工具尝试恢复。

软件不兼容也很常见。比如,你用的编辑器或者浏览器版本过低,读取最新的文件格式时就会“尴尬得像踩了狗屎”。小技巧:确认你的软件版本符合文件的存储/打开要求。云服务器上的环境也要对应正确,特别是在用PHP、Python等脚本语言时,版本错了,文件“罢工”也没办法。可以通过`php -v`或者`python --version`等命令确认环境配置,然后做相应调整。

不要忘了,云服务器的配置本身也会引发问题。比如Apache、Nginx或Plesk面板的设置有没有偏差,导致某些目录被禁止访问,或者是防火墙规则拦截了文件请求。用`curl -I`命令检查响应头,查看是否有权限被“directed”到错误页面。特别是在跨域环境下,要检查CORS策略是否严格。后台配置一不小心,就像把门反锁,让你“趴在门外”。

此外,还得关注服务器的存储空间是否不足。空间满了,续存的文件怎么办?上传都扯皮。用`df -h`命令一看,剩余空间少到吓人,文件也会“悬挂”在空中。及时清理垃圾文件或者扩容,是保证文件正常访问的基本操作。

当然,别忘了定期备份!云服务器的好处之一,就是方便你神速恢复。使用快照或备份软件,将你的“宝贝文件”收入囊中,遇到“打不开”的尴尬,就不用焦头烂额了。还可以借助云平台自带的监控工具,实时掌握服务器的健康状况,免得“突发事件”变成大灾难。

至于说到解决方案,想像一下:动动手指,执行一些简单的命令或调整几项配置,就能大幅度减低“文件打不开”的机率。对于非技术用户,也建议搭建友好一点的面板,比如cPanel或Plesk,这样文件权限和设置一目了然,就像用“多功能瑞士军刀”一样方便。记住,云服务器的魔法,很多时候都藏在那些“隐藏角落”,必须细心挖掘。

遇到文件还是打不开?可以试试重新上传,确认传输模式为二进制而不是ASCII;或者换个工具,用FTP、sFTP、或直接通过云平台的文件管理器操作。每一步都像走“打怪升级”,越踩越稳。就算不怕远程操作,也可以用远程桌面连接,把问题变成“现场喂养乌龟”的趣味现场。

再提醒一句:多动手、多尝试,总会找到解决的钥匙。毕竟,云端的世界大得像个大王国,问题再复杂,也是“玄机都藏在里面”。别忘了,搞定它,下一次你就可以笑着跟修复指南say:“我在云端,文件我爱你!” 智商在线的你,天生就是“云端大佬”。